Considerations for Commercial Use

While Silverbells is visually stunning, there are several factors to consider before using it in a commercial setting. The design features detailed outlines and high stitch density, which may require careful handling when working with small patch sizes or curved surfaces. Additionally, the intricate textures and patterns might not translate well on dark uniforms or fabrics with a textured surface.

It’s important to test the design in black and white first to ensure it maintains clarity and readability at smaller scales. Checking thread color contrast against the fabric background is also crucial, especially for items like caps or aprons where visibility is key. Using the right stabilizer and hoop size can significantly affect the final outcome, so it's recommended to review these specifications before production.

Design Notes for Embroidery Professionals

As an embroidery designer, I recommend creating a printable mockup to visualize how Silverbells will look on different products. This allows for client approval and ensures visual consistency across all design assets. When working with this embroidery file, pay close attention to spacing and stitch density to avoid overcrowding or distortion, especially on smaller surfaces.

For businesses planning to use Silverbells on multiple products, it's essential to confirm commercial licensing terms to ensure proper usage rights. Always test the finished product on real fabric to assess durability and appearance, especially for items that will undergo frequent washing or wear.
